In Canadian aviation, the reference Jeppesen Canada ATC Para 76 UPD refers to a critical update in the Canadian Aviation Regulations (CARs) Section 602.76, which dictates the legal procedures for changing a flight plan or itinerary after it has been filed. This regulation ensures that both pilots and Air Traffic Control (ATC) maintain a synchronized understanding of an aircraft's movement to prevent mid-air collisions and optimize airspace flow. The Core Requirement of CARs 602.76
